General notes about this release (please note: our version may differ a little. see the comments above):
With Japanese booklet and obi In Booklet: "Mirage" was recorded during January 1977 in Hambühren and Frankfurt, Germany. Original release (without the bonus track) April 1977. Eine elektronische Winterlandschaft. Dedicated to Hans Dieter Schulze. Special thanks to Blanche for moral support. Recorded and mixed at studio Panne Paulsen, Frankfurt/Main Jan 77. Tracks 1 and 2 are published outside Germany, Austria, Switzerland by Virgin Music Publ. and inside of Germany, Austria, Switzerland by P.O.E.M. Musikverlag. Tracks 3 is published worldwide by P.O.E.M. Musikverlag. © 2004 Universal Music (tracks 1 and 2) © 2004 Klaus Schulze (track 3) under exclusive license to SPV GmbH. ℗ 1977 Universal Music (tracks 1 and 2) ℗ 2004 Klaus Schulze (track 3) under exclusive license to SPV GmbH. On Rear: Originally released in 1977. ℗ & © 2005 Revisited Records, a division of SPV GmbH. Distributed by SPV GmbH. Made In Germany. Revisited Rec. A division of SPV GmbH. www.spv.de The number 08 appears prominently on the spines and 8 appears on the CD artwork. This release comes as a tri-fold Digipak with sixteen page booklet. This version of 'Velvet Voyage' is slightly different from previous releases. Track 3 is a formerly unreleased long track that Klaus Schulze recorded six months prior to "Mirage". It's the complete version of a soundtrack piece that was originally used for a Dutch movie. Only five minutes from this piece was ever used before on a now long-deleted sampler. There exist two pressings of this release. First pressing contains bad quality transfers of all tracks with lots of glitches and very low sound volume. The second pressing corrects most of glitches in tracks 1 and 2, although track 3 still contains them (but this may be due to the source tapes themselves which are apologised for in the booklet. 51523360/304032-1 21 matrix is for one of the second pressing 'corrected' variants)
